INPAVI Cancun trained in finance, beauty and pastries

 

We remain committed to our society to help people of scarce resources to improve the self-employability, financial literacy and entrepreneurship.

The Program R. E. D. E. S. provides guidance, training and personalized support to improve the employment opportunities of the people we help from INPAVI.

On this occasion, we had a day full of a lot of learning and practice, as we gave a workshop of finance, pastries and gelish.

The finance workshop, addressed to a group of 10 beneficiaries, had as main objective to teach them how to manage their budget effectively. During the sessions, participants learned to perform a detailed analysis of your income and expenses, as well as to set financial goals that are clear and achievable.

The topics covered included:

  • Development of a personal budget: Be taught to the beneficiaries to identify and categorize your expenses (fixed and variable) and to plan their income so that they can meet their basic needs and to save for the future.
  • Control of expenditure: Provided practical tools to reduce unnecessary expenses and adjust the habits of consumption. There was an emphasis on the importance of financial discipline and planning ahead.
  • Savings and investment: Participants learned basic strategies of savings, as well as the importance of start investing even with small amounts to take advantage of the long-term yields.

In the baking workshopa group of 10 beneficiaries learned how to make donuts with sugar! During the activity, they were taught step-by-step the process of preparation of the dough, the way to give the right consistency, and how to fry the doughnuts. In addition, we showed them how to cover them with sugar to give it the final touch. The participants had the opportunity to put into practice what you learned, following the instructor's directions, and at the end of the workshop, enjoyed the donuts that they themselves prepared. This workshop fostered creativity, team work and the development of new culinary skills in a pleasant environment and education.

In the workshop Gelish, 10 beneficiary learned to apply this type of enamel semi-permanent nail. It also covered topics on health and safety in the care of the nails, and the importance of providing a professional service. The participants were able to practice what they have learned and to develop new skills, with the possibility of starting a small business in the future. This workshop not only provided technical expertise, but also promoted the self-esteem and economic independence of the beneficiaries.
